During 1868,
Nobin Chandra Das, who belonged to Kolkata, experimentally developed the first
Rossogolla.
Subsequently,
K.C. Das
Krishna Chandra Das (1869–1934), commonly referred to as K.C. Das, was a Bengali confectioner, entrepreneur, businessman and Bengali cultural icon of the early 20th century. Born in 1869 in Bag bazar, Kolkata, Krishna Chandra was the only s ...
, who was
Nobin Das's son began to can the rasgulla which resulted in the widespread availability of the sweets. His son,
Sarada Charan Das, incorporated and established the family enterprise as K.C.Das Private Limited and was primarily responsible for driving the explosive growth in business. In 1955,
Sarada Charan had a major disagreement with his second son, Debendra Nath Das, which led to a permanent estrangement within the family. Debendra Nath Das chose to step out of the family and established his own Indian confectionery store in
Kalighat , naming it as "K. C. Das Grandson" after his late grandfather.
